+.SH "DESCRIPTION"
+.SS rdma system set - set RDMA subsystem network namespace mode
+
+.SS rdma system show - display RDMA subsystem network namespace mode
+
+.PP
+.I "NEWMODE"
+- specifies the RDMA subsystem mode. Either exclusive or shared.
+When user wants to assign dedicated RDMA device to a particular
+network namespace, exclusive mode should be set before creating
+any network namespace. If there are active network namespaces and if
+one or more RDMA devices exist, changing mode from shared to
+exclusive returns error code EBUSY.
+
+When RDMA subsystem is in shared mode, RDMA device is accessible in
+all network namespace. When RDMA device isolation among multiple
+network namespaces is not needed, shared mode can be used.
+
+It is preferred to not change the subsystem mode when there is active
+RDMA traffic running, even though it is supported.
+
+.SH "EXAMPLES"
+.PP
+rdma system show
+.RS 4
+Shows the state of RDMA subsystem network namespace mode on the system.
+.RE
+.PP
+rdma system set netns exclusive
+.RS 4
+Sets the RDMA subsystem in network namespace exclusive mode. In this mode RDMA devices
+are visible only in single network namespace.
+.RE
+.PP
+rdma system set netns shared
+.RS 4
+Sets the RDMA subsystem in network namespace shared mode. In this mode RDMA devices
+are shared among network namespaces.
+.RE
